F#

GPTKB entity

Statements (51)
Predicate Object
gptkbp:instanceOf gptkb:programming_language
gptkbp:category multi-paradigm programming language
gptkbp:designedBy gptkb:Don_Syme
gptkbp:developer gptkb:Microsoft_Research
gptkbp:fileExtension .fs
.fsi
.fsx
gptkbp:firstAppearance 2005
gptkbp:hasFeature type inference
asynchronous programming
conciseness
active patterns
computation expressions
immutable data
interoperability with .NET languages
pattern matching
units of measure
https://www.w3.org/2000/01/rdf-schema#label F#
gptkbp:influenced gptkb:Elm
gptkb:TypeScript
gptkb:Rust
gptkbp:influencedBy gptkb:Haskell
gptkb:OCaml
gptkb:C#
gptkb:Scala
gptkbp:latestReleaseVersion 2022
7.0
gptkbp:license gptkb:MIT_License
gptkbp:logo Fsharp_logo.png
gptkbp:openSource true
gptkbp:paradigm object-oriented programming
functional programming
imperative programming
gptkbp:platform gptkb:.NET
gptkbp:runsOn gptkb:.NET_Core
gptkb:Mono
gptkb:.NET_Framework
gptkbp:standardizedBy gptkb:ECMA
gptkbp:supports cross-platform
gptkbp:typingDiscipline strong
static
inferred
gptkbp:usedFor gptkb:machine_learning
data science
scientific computing
financial modeling
web programming
gptkbp:website https://fsharp.org/
gptkbp:bfsParent gptkb:list
gptkb:logic
gptkbp:bfsLayer 4